Spring Boot 전에 보통 전쟁 패키지에 입력하여 Tomcat에 게시했지만 최근에 Spring Boot를 사용하여 Jar 패키지에 입력했습니다. 처음에 JAR 패키지에 입력하고 싶은 이유를 이해하지 못했습니다. 전쟁 패키지가 그다지 좋지 않습니까?
또 다른 요점은 항아리 패키지 사용 방법을 모르기 때문에 불필요하다고 생각한다는 것입니다. 일정 기간 후에는 항아리 패키지를 입력해야한다고 생각하며 게시하는 것이 매우 편리하므로 Tomcat 및 기타 미들웨어 설치를 저장합니다.
항아리 패키지를 입력하는 방법에 대해 이야기 해 봅시다. 실제로 매우 간단합니다. 가장 중요한 것은 pom.xml 파일을 구성하는 것입니다. 핵심 사항은 다음과 같습니다.
항아리를 쓰십시오.
<ulid>에 다음 구성을 추가하십시오.
<build> <!-JAR 패키지의 이름-> <FinalName> Gateway </finalName> <Plugins> <!-참조 해야하는 JAR 패키지-> <Plugin> <groupId> org.springframework.boot </groupid> <artifactid> spring-boot-maven-plugin </artifactid> </plugins> <!- <FinalName> 게이트웨이 </finalName>-> </build> <!-창고 주소-> <repositories> <repositories> <repository> <id> Spring-milestone </id> <url> http://repo.spring.io/libs-release </url> </repository> </repositories>
이를 구성한 후 도구를 사용하여 MyEclipse 및 MVAN 업데이트 프로젝트를 사용합니다.
MyEclipse 도구를 사용하여 JAR 패키지를 입력하십시오.
1 단계 : 디버그 구성을 사용하여 패키지
2 단계 : 디버그 구성 페이지를 표시합니다.
1 Maven Bulid에서 다음 항목을 선택하십시오.
2 목표 옵션에 패키지를 입력하십시오
3 디버그 버튼을 클릭하십시오.
3 단계 : 콘솔은 1에서 정보를 출력합니다.
2 Gateway.jar는 프로젝트의 대상 폴더 아래에서 처리됩니다. JAR 패키지가 완료되었습니다.
4 단계 : JAR 패키지를 사용할 수 있는지 테스트하십시오
명령 양식을 사용하여 항아리가있는 디렉토리로 자릅니다. Java Jar ***. Jar를 실행하십시오
항아리가 시작되었음을 나타내는 다음 편지를 보는 것이 가장 좋습니다.
브라우저를 사용하여 테스트하십시오. 이 프로젝트는 로그인 할 수 있습니다.
5 단계 : JAR 패키지를 시작하는 스레드를 닫습니다.
1. Windows 시스템 인 경우 명령 양식을 닫으십시오.
2. Linux 시스템 인 경우 PS 명령을 사용하여 해당 스레드를 찾고 Kill 명령을 사용하여 스레드를 죽입니다.
Jar에게 가장 쉬운 방법에 대해 이야기합시다. 명령을 사용하여 프로젝트 경로를 입력하고 실행하십시오. MVN 패키지는 직접 포장됩니다. 패키지가 완료되면 프로젝트 출력 디렉토리 대상의 해당 JAR 패키지를 볼 수 있습니다.
포장이 시작되었습니다.
포장이 완료되었습니다.
항아리는 싸울 수 있으므로 전쟁 가방과 싸우고 싶다면.
스프링 부트 프로젝트에는 전쟁 패키지를 사용하지 않는 것이 좋습니다. 이것이이를 제거하는 방법이기 때문입니다. 그러나 누르려면 pom.xml 파일로 구성하십시오.
다음 정보는 <ulid>로 구성되며 Eclipse를 사용하여 전쟁 패키지를 내보낼 수 있습니다.
<플러그인> <groupid> org.apache.maven.plugins </groupid> <artifactid> maven-war-plugin </artifactid> <configuration> <warsourceexcludes> src/main/resources/** </warsourceexcludes> gateway> </configuration> </configuration>
위는이 기사의 모든 내용입니다. 모든 사람의 학습에 도움이되기를 바랍니다. 모든 사람이 wulin.com을 더 지원하기를 바랍니다.